SG Capital Management's IMAX Position: Q4 2023 in Review

SG Capital Management sold out of IMAX (IMAX) in Q4 2023, closing a stake of 15,321 shares — an estimated $296K sold.

SG Capital Management first reported a position in IMAX in Q3 2015 and held it in 10 quarters. The position peaked at $19M in Q4 2015. 172 funds tracked by Wall St. Rank hold IMAX as of Q4 2023.
